    About me

    My first degree was in Natural Sciences, specialising in Biochemistry, at Cambridge University, UK.  This was followed by a PhD in Plant Biochemistry at Cambridge University, and Postdoc positions at the University of Missouri, USA (Plant Pathology), and ANU (RSBS, Developmental Biology), three months with Prof OH Lowrie at Washington University, St Louis, USA (microtechniques), and back to the Biochemistry Department at Cambridge University for 3 years.  I was then employed as a Senior Scientific Officer at the Welsh Plant Breeding Station (Aberystwyth) as part of the ARC Genetic Manipulation Program, and then Principal Scientific Officer at Rothamsted Experimental Station (now Rothamsted Research), as Plant cell Biology Co-ordinator in the Department of Biochemistry.  After 8 years in that position I was appointed as Professor of Plant Sciences at Murdoch University in late 1990.  I became Foundation Director of WA State Agricultural Biotechnology Centre  (SABC) in 1993, and my title changed to Professor of Agricultural Biotechnology in 2003.

    Over a five year period I developed the Centre for Crop and Food Innovation, including its Business Plan and endorsement by the Universiy Research committe and VC, and became the Foundation Director of this major university centre.

    I have supervised more than 70 PhD students, obtained more than $45 million in competitive research grants, and published 297 scientific publications.

    Research areas

    I have published 300 peer-reviewed papers, book chapters and two books. I head the Crop Biotechnology Research Group (CBRG), based in the SABC.

    The CBRG now focuses on the following research areas, with an empahsis on translation of research results to practice.:

    • The molecular basis of nematode -plant interactions and their control
    • The molecular basis of aphid-plant interactions and their control
    • Gene-editing of potato for improved consumer traits
    • Developing new approaches to abiotic stress (drought, frost) tolerance in wheat
    • Developing low saponin varieties of quinoa for Australian agriculture
    • Gene-editing technologies, their application, national and international regulation
    • Science diplomacy to harmonise national and international regulations of gene-edited products, and their use in crop improvement
